Types of Road Marking Removers
There are several types of road marking removers, each suited for different applications:
- Mechanical Scrapers: Ideal for thick paint layers and durable surfaces.
- Thermal Removers: Use heat to soften paint for easier removal.
- Chemical Removers: Apply solvents to break down paint, best for small areas.
- High-Pressure Water Jets: Eco-friendly option for sensitive environments.
Functions and Features of Road Marking Removers
Modern road marking removers come with features like adjustable scraping depth, dust collection systems, and ergonomic designs for operator comfort. Advanced models may include GPS tracking for job documentation and automated controls for precision. Always prioritize machines with low maintenance requirements and durable components.

How to Choose Road Marking Removers
Consider the following factors:
- Surface Type: Match the machine to asphalt, concrete, or other materials.
- Project Scale: Larger jobs may require industrial-grade equipment.
- Environmental Impact: Opt for eco-friendly options where regulations apply.
- Budget: Balance upfront costs with long-term efficiency and durability.
Road Marking Removers Q & A
Q: How long does it take to remove road markings?
A: It depends on the method and surface area. Mechanical removers can clear 500-1,000 sq. meters per hour.
Q: Are chemical removers safe for the environment?
A: Some solvents are eco-friendly, but always check local regulations before use.
Q: Can these machines remove thermoplastic markings?
A: Yes, thermal and mechanical removers are effective for thermoplastic.
Q: What maintenance do road marking removers require?
A: Regular blade replacements, fluid checks, and cleaning after use.
